Web6 mei 2024 · Run for half a mile at a faster effort, then run for half a mile at an easy effort. Repeat 3 times. #3 Tempo running workout . Tempo running involves periods of steady and prolonged running at a comfortably hard pace. The easiest way to determine a proper tempo pace is to add 24 to 30 seconds per mile to your 5k race pace. Web16 apr. 2024 · In order to run faster, you need to know how fast (or not-so-fast) you already run right now. That’s where pace comes in. Pace, or running pace, is minutes per mile. So if you run 1 mile in 10 minutes, you have a 10 minute pace. If you run 2 miles in 22 minutes, you have an 11 minute pace. Total miles divided by total time equals running …

If someone pulls a knife on me in an alley (and I’m on my own), the best way out is to turn around and run. Assuming I can run fast. orbusvr communityWebRun strides 2 to 3 times per week. In the second half of some of your easy runs, do 4 to 10 by 20 to 30 second strides faster than mile pace. Do 1 or 2 workouts a week focused on running mile effort or a bit slower, targeting vVO2. Run consistently 4 to 6 times per week, with all mileage easy outside of your strides and workouts. ippon org tvWeb31 okt. 2024 · The Army 2 mile run ultimately tests your mental toughness as well as physical stamina.
